本文目录导读:
图片来源于网络,如有侵权联系删除
随着互联网技术的飞速发展,网站已成为信息传播和业务开展的重要平台,表格网站在数据展示、信息管理等方面发挥着至关重要的作用,本文将深入解析表格网站源码,从技术细节到优化策略进行全面剖析,以期为广大开发者提供有益的参考。
表格网站源码概述
表格网站源码主要包括以下几个部分:
1、前端代码:负责表格的展示和交互,通常采用HTML、CSS、JavaScript等技术实现。
2、后端代码:负责处理数据请求、业务逻辑和数据库操作,常用技术包括Java、Python、PHP等。
3、数据库:存储表格数据,常用数据库技术有MySQL、Oracle、MongoDB等。
4、服务器:提供网络服务,使客户端可以访问表格网站。
前端代码解析
1、HTML:表格网站的前端部分主要使用HTML标签创建表格,如<table>
、<tr>
、<td>
等,为了提高表格的美观性和可读性,可以使用CSS进行样式设计。
2、CSS:通过CSS可以设置表格的样式,如边框、背景色、字体等,利用CSS3的动画和过渡效果,可以增强表格的动态展示效果。
3、JavaScript:JavaScript负责实现表格的交互功能,如排序、筛选、分页等,还可以利用AJAX技术实现前后端数据的异步传输。
图片来源于网络,如有侵权联系删除
后端代码解析
1、业务逻辑:后端代码负责处理用户请求,包括数据验证、业务处理和结果返回,通常使用MVC(Model-View-Controller)模式进行开发,将业务逻辑与数据展示分离。
2、数据库操作:后端代码需要与数据库进行交互,实现数据的增删改查,常用的数据库操作技术有SQL(Structured Query Language)和ORM(Object-Relational Mapping)。
3、接口设计:后端需要提供API接口,供前端调用,接口设计应遵循RESTful原则,保证接口的简洁、易用和可扩展性。
优化策略
1、前端优化:
(1)减少HTTP请求:通过合并CSS、JavaScript文件,使用精灵图等技术减少HTTP请求次数。
(2)优化图片:对图片进行压缩、裁剪等处理,降低图片大小。
(3)懒加载:对于非关键图片,采用懒加载技术,提高页面加载速度。
2、后端优化:
(1)缓存:使用缓存技术,如Redis、Memcached等,减少数据库访问次数,提高响应速度。
图片来源于网络,如有侵权联系删除
(2)数据库优化:优化SQL语句,减少查询时间;使用索引、分区等技术提高数据库性能。
(3)服务器优化:优化服务器配置,提高并发处理能力;使用负载均衡技术,提高系统稳定性。
3、网络优化:
(1)CDN加速:利用CDN技术,将静态资源部署到全球多个节点,提高访问速度。
(2)DNS解析:优化DNS解析,减少域名解析时间。
(3)带宽优化:根据用户访问量,调整带宽,确保网站正常运行。
通过对表格网站源码的深入解析,本文从技术细节到优化策略进行了全面剖析,希望广大开发者能够借鉴本文所述方法,提高表格网站的性能和用户体验,在实际开发过程中,还需不断积累经验,优化技术栈,以适应不断变化的互联网环境。
标签: #表格网站源码
评论列表